Description
1-Adamantanamine acts as a catalyst in enantioselective strecker reaction of phosphinoyl imines. It is also useful for making adamantane derivatives, i.e. amantadine hydrochloride. It is used in the pharmaceutical industry as antiviral and an antiparkinsonian drug.

Solubility
Soluble in organic solvents. Insoluble in water.
Notes
Use only in a chemical fume hood. Keep away from sources of ignition. Incompatible with oxidizing agent.
